Arrendondamento de valores em campo float do mysql

Delphi

26/02/2005

Amigos, tenho uma tabela com dois campos do tipo float(8,2), um campo desconto, e outro total

Quando eu calculo o valor do desconto ex desconto := (10,50 * 15) / 100 ele salva o valor de desconto 1,57

Depois de calculado o valor de desconto eu subtraio o desconto no total da compra ex. total := 10,50 - desconto;

Até ai tudo bem, só que quando eu guardo o valor de desconto no mysql ele arredonda os valores para cima no campo total e arredonda para baixa o desconto. Como faço para que os valores nao sejam arredondados ?


Henry Lima

Henry Lima

Curtidas 0
POSTAR